Job Description
As a PTZ Systems Technician, you will focus on building and testing prototype positioners, systems and electronic boards. You will be responsible for testing new cameras, motors, sensors and prepare test reports.
Responsibilities for the position include, but are not limited to,
· Building and testing prototype positioners and camera systems in the lab. Preparing test reports and system documents.
· Programming and testing microcontroller based electronic circuit boards.
· Prepare wire harnesses drawings and build and test the harness. Extensive crimping and soldering experience required.
· Testing motors, camera, sensors and electronic boards.
· Testing and replacing mechanical components including gears, bearings, and chains along with lubrication of mechanical components as part of troubleshooting problems.
· Testing and adjusting/ replacing camera sensors and lens for problematic units.
· Support customers over the phone about how to use/configure our products and troubleshooting for issues in the field.
· Move up to 50lbs as well as stand and walk during shifts.
· As and when required, help manufacturing to test newly built products.
Basic Qualifications:
· Associate’s degree in electronic or robotics technology (or similar)
· 2 years of experience with motor Controls, electro-mechanical system, and standard electrical components, circuit cards and wiring.
· High school or equivalent diploma with 5 years of similar experience.
· RS232/ RS422/ I2C/ SPI communication experience required.
· Computer and other device ethernet networking knowledge required.
